Mary Frances Copley, age 72, of Manassas, VA, formerly of Iaeger, WV, passed away on April 25, 2014. Beloved wife of over 52 years to Ronald N. Copley. Loving mother of Jon Copley and Shawn Copley. Cherished grandmother of Jon Corin Copley and Kristen Copley. Great grandmother of Brennan. Mary is also survived by a large extended family. She was a dedicated special education teacher for many years.
The family will receive friends at the MOUNTCASTLE TURCH FUNERAL HOME, 4143 Dale Boulevard, Dale City, VA 22193 on Monday, April 28, 2014 from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 pm. A second visitation will take place at the ROSELAWN FUNERAL HOME, 450 Courthouse Road, Princeton, WV 24740 on Wednesday, April 30, 2014 from 10 AM until time of service at 12 noon. Interment will follow at the Roselawn Cemetery.
In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the Leukemia and Lymphoma Society,www.lls.org.Â
